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
048821 9974132 3830270 59340
1018 13656
1018 13656
70 31841658837 42511 92131
All about undefined
Interested in learning more?
1018 13656
70 31841658837 42511 92131
See more
27 69
020247210 8798459 9711 344 6037615
See more
6567630 593 75
43134 4450030 060408
See more